Home Tags Edo Deputy Governor Philip Shaibu

Tag: Edo Deputy Governor Philip Shaibu

2020 Sports Festival will restore Edo glory – Philip Shaibu

Edo Deputy Governor Philip Shaibu has said that the 2020 National Sports Festival will be used to return the lost glory of sports in...

EDITOR PICKS

Verified by MonsterInsights